Is the error you are seeing releated to D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_REMOVED, if to this error points to an issue with your GPU and the best thing to do is a clean install of your GPU drivers.
You also need to ensure that you:
- Turn on vsync
- Perform a clean bootbefore attemting to play the game
- Ensure you have power supply capable of meeting the demands of your hardware while it is under heavy gaming load
- Set all in game graphics settings to low in order to reduce the stress on your GPU.
- Set the high performance preset in your GPU control panel, as opposed to the high quality preset.
- Run your video card at stock speeds (memory and core). This is also important for players with factory overclocked cards. This will require some third party software such as EVGA Precision or MSI Afterburner etc.
